Sony Now Rolling out Android Marshmallow Globally to Xperia Z5 Series, Xperia Z3 Plus and Z4 Tablet

Sony is currently rolling out Android 6.0 Marshmallow update to Xperia Z5 Series, Xperia Z3 Plus and Z4 Tablet. Earlier some days Xperia Z5 Series got Marshmallow update in Japan over docomo network. Now Sony is rolling out the update to global variants.

You will get Android 6.0 Marshmallow update on Xperia Z4 Tablet, single-SIM Xperia Z3+ and the firmware build 32.1.A.1.163 is currently live across all variants of the Xperia Z5. Although Xperia Z3 Plus Dual Sim will get the update soon as reported on Xperiablog.

The update also includes the Android February Security Patch along with Android 6.0 marshmallow with features like Doze mode, app permissions, and Google Now on Tap. There’s also a new Sony launcher in this update. It also comes with some changes in the user interface and improvements across the board.
